| In today's age of information, the capacity of information transformation is extremely important. However, the research relevant to developing students this capacity in teaching process is limited. Therefore, during teaching process in senior high school, developing the capacity of transformation between biological graphics and text information has practical significance and theoretical value.Methods of literature review, interview, quasi-experimental research and mathematical statistics are adopted in our research. This paper also defines the concepts of biological graphics, information, and capacity of information transformation, and preliminary sorting of relevant research at home and abroad is completed, based on related theoretical foundation of instructing the research. This research is conducted in Shanghai Yan'an Senior High School. After interviewing teachers, we grasp current students'capacity of transformation between biological graphics and text information. According to the current situation, we design the teaching schemes and carry out the experimental study. Through comparison of academic achievement and homework between the experimental class and the comparative class, we evaluated the teaching effects from the two aspects:Knowledge and ability.This study comes to the following conclusions:First, current students'capacity of transformation between biological graphics and text information is not optimistic. Second, factors influencing this capacity can be demonstrated in the following aspects: lack of methods of information recognition, insufficient relevant trainings, and students'negative desire. Third, in teaching process of life science, it is feasible to develop this capacity of transformation between biological graphics and text information, since textbook contains rich biological graphics and teaching schemes of developing this transformation capacity are deemed to be effective. Regarding to specific knowledge, during inspection of final exam, the average test score of experimental class is higher than that in comparative class, and the excellent rate of experimental class is also higher than that in comparative class. Regarding to students' ability, except for the ability of transforming mode chart and structural diagram to text information, there is little difference between the experimental class and the comparative. However, there is significant difference in other form of transforming capacity, and the ability of transforming structural diagram and information to other information is significant different between the experimental class and the comparative class.
